Okay now with this information, I personally can TELL you that in the IDEAL conditions, these TECHNICALLY could reach us by tomorrow. These flights from Alaska will be able to reach the Memphis hub in time for the nightly sort which begins at about 12AM and then goes until about 7 AM once all flights have arrived/departed WorldShip HQ in Memphis. Anyways, that is the way these flights are designed to work. They bring stuff in time for the sort that night, and then they get put on planes to destination cities, etc. etc.

P.S. Tracking is recommended using iship.com or packagetrackr.com. iShip provides more real time and actual data vs. pacakgetrackr, but packagetrackr has nice notification systems. Also, flightaware info is gathered by looking at flights between airports (VHHH - Hong Kong and PANC - Anchorage, then PANC and KMEM - Memphis). From there it is KMEM to your home town. match the flights with the FedEx dept. scans on your tracking.
